Founded in 2011 and based in Chicago, Illinois, G Squared is a venture capital investment firm that addresses the evolving landscape of private companies, which tend to remain private for extended periods. The firm focuses on providing both primary capital for growth and transitional capital to facilitate liquidity for early investors and employees. G Squared partners with innovative entrepreneurs across various sectors, including consumer internet, fintech, insurtech, mobility, and software as a service (SaaS). By employing a distinct approach compared to traditional venture capital, G Squared aims to invest in companies that challenge conventional norms and are poised for superior returns. Their portfolio includes notable names like 23andMe, Coursera, and Lyft, as well as emerging disruptors such as Asana, Impossible Foods, and Turo.

Alice
Series C in 2021
Alice is transforming the health insurance landscape in Brazil by developing a comprehensive healthcare system that leverages technology and data. The company focuses on providing world-class primary care through value-based agreements with healthcare providers, which enhances clinical outcomes and offers a superior patient experience at reduced costs. Alice's services facilitate a strong connection between individuals and their healthcare teams, enabling users to manage appointments, track health plans, receive exam recommendations, and access specialist consultations. By delivering personalized and data-driven care, Alice aims to improve accessibility and overall health management for its clients.

Metromile
Secondary Market in 2019
Metromile, Inc. is a digital insurance platform based in San Francisco, California, that specializes in pay-per-mile car insurance. Using a wireless device called Metromile Pulse, which connects to a vehicle's onboard diagnostics port, the company tracks real-time mileage along with location and driving behavior. This data-driven approach allows Metromile to offer personalized auto insurance policies, providing significant savings—averaging 47% compared to traditional insurers. The platform also features automated claims processing and smart driving tools to enhance user experience. In addition to its insurance offerings, Metromile licenses its technology to insurance companies globally, enabling them to improve efficiency and reduce fraud through advanced data analytics.
